A.R.T.'s Re-Imagined Production of THE TEMPEST Will Now Play Smith Center Through 4/27

The Smith Center for the Performing Arts has now added a third and final week of performances for the world premiere of THE TEMPEST, which will now play April 6-27, with special preview performances April 1-4. The opening night celebration will take place on Saturday, April 5. Produced in association with the American Reparatory Theater (A.R.T.), THE TEMPEST is adapted and directed by Aaron Posner and Teller from the play by William Shakespeare, with magic by Teller, music by Tom Waits and Kathleen Brennan and movement by Matt Kent of Pilobolus. THE TEMPEST will perform at The Smith Center's Donald W. Reynolds Symphony Park in a 500-seat climate-controlled tent. Tickets start at $35 for regular performances and $25 for preview performances. Tom O'Keefe, Andrus Nichols, Eric Tucker, and Stephen Wolfert Join Cast of Bedlam's HAMLET and SAINT JOAN, Beg. Tonight

The critically acclaimed Bedlam productions of William Shakespeare's Hamlet and George Bernard Shaw's Saint Joan, directed by Eric Tucker, are currently playing at off-Broadway's Lynn Redgrave Theater (45 Bleecker Street, NYC) through March 9, 2014. Beginning February 18, 2014 the cast will feature Tom O'Keefe, Andrus Nichols, Eric Tucker and Stephan Wolfert. Original company member Edmund Lewis will play his final performance February 16, 2014.
